Racism, Sexism and Other Isms

University of Alabama at Birmingham

CourseSW 207

The content of this course is intended to help students understand from the perspective of social justice, inclusion, and human rights that the dimensions of diversity are understood as the intersectionality of multiple factors, including but not limited to age, class, color, culture, disability and ability, ethnicity, gender, gender identity and expression, immigration status, marital status, political ideology, race, religion/spirituality, sex, sexual orientation, and tribal sovereign status.
